Game Overview
Released in 1995 by WSP-Software, this game falls under the classic arcade genre that took inspiration from the retro-style gameplay popular in the early ’90s. It offers players a simple yet engaging experience where the main objective revolves around breaking through various layers of obstacles.
Gameplay
The gameplay mechanics are straightforward. Players control a paddle at the bottom of the screen and must keep a ball in motion by bouncing it against blocks arranged in different patterns. As the ball hits these blocks, they break, awarding points to the player. The challenge is to clear all blocks without losing the ball, achieving higher scores and advancing through increasing levels of difficulty.
Features
- Multiple levels with progressively challenging puzzles.
- Various power-ups that enhance the paddle or provide special abilities to the ball.
- A competitive scoring system encouraging high replayability.
